WOMAN: Dad!
MAN: Yes? What’s the matter?
WOMAN: I’m wondering if I should buy a pair of tennis shoes. I’m going to join the tennis club in school.
MAN: Why not? It’s good that you finally play sports.
WOMAN: But I’d like to have Adidas.
MAN: Adidas? It’s expensive. It’s for the Chicago Bulls!
WOMAN: No. All the guys in the school tennis team are wearing Adidas, boys, as well as girls...
MAN: But none of us has ever had Adidas and we used to play quite OK.
WOMAN: Here, Dad, is an ad about Adidas. Can I read it to you?
MAN: Go ahead.
WOMAN: Over forty years ago, Adidas gave birth to a new idea in sports shoes. And the people who wear our shoes have been running and winning ever since. In fact, Adidas bas helped them set over 400 world records in track and field alone.
MAN: Nonsense! The players have to go through a lot of hard training and practice. It’s nothing to do with the shoes. They may be comfortable, but...
WOMAN: You’re right, Dad. The ad goes onto say "You are born to run. And we were born to HELP YOU DO IT BETTER."
MAN: Hmm. It may be good for running, but you don’t run.
WOMAN: Listen. "... Maybe that’s why more and more football, soccer, basketball and tennis," see? TENNIS players are turning to Adidas. They know that, whatever their game, they can rely on Adidas workmanship and quality in every product we make.
MAN: OK, OK, dear, I know Adidas is good. But how much is a pair of your size?
WOMAN: You don’t have to worry about that, Dad. I’ve saved some money since last Christmas. I just want to hear your opinion.
MAN: That’s good. I have been wanting to have a pair of Adidas sneakers myself.
